#e18020 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e18020 is composed of 88.2% red, 50.2% green and 12.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 43.1% magenta, 85.8% yellow and 11.8% black. It has a hue angle of 29.8 degrees, a saturation of 76.3% and a lightness of 50.4%. #e18020 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ff40 with #c30100. Closest websafe color is: #cc9933.

Shades and Tints of #e18020

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020100 is the darkest color, while #fdf6ef is the lightest one.

Tones of #e18020

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#898078 is the less saturated color, while #fe8003 is the most saturated one.
